body 
{
font-family: Verdana, Arial, sans-serif;
background: #000 url('st_background.jpg') repeat-y 50% 0;
background-attachment: fixed;
margin: 0;
padding: 0;
text-align: center;
color: #000;
font-size: small;
}

#container
{
margin: 0px auto;
text-align: left;
width: 850px;
}

#left
{
float: left;
width: 67%;
margin-right: 15px;
}

#right
{
}

#right p 
{
margin-left:0px;
}


p 
{
margin: 1em;
}

a, a:link, a:visited
{
color: #D60105;
text-decoration: none;
font-weight: bold;
}

a:hover 
{
color: #C5873E;
}

.lbox
{
background: #EAECD7 url('st_boxbg.jpg') repeat-y; 
color: #000;
border: 3px dotted #000;
margin: 15px 25px 5px 30px;
}

.lboxfoot
{
border-top: 3px dotted #000;
}

.lboxfoot p
{
font-size: x-small;
}

.rbox
{
background: #EAECD7 url('st_boxbg.jpg') repeat-y; 
color: #000;
border: 3px dotted #000;
margin: 15px 25px 5px 575px;
}

h1
{
color: #000000;
background-color: #eaecd7;
border: 3px dotted #000;
font-size: large;
text-align: center;
font-weight: bold;
margin: 1em 12em 1em 12em;
}

h2
{
color: #000000;
background-color: #eaecd7;
font-size: medium; 
text-align: center; 
font-weight: bold;
border-width: 0px 0px 3px 0px;
border-style: dotted;
border-color: #000;
}

.credits
{
font-size: x-small;
}

ul 
{
list-style-type: none;
padding: 0;
margin-left: 1em;
} 

li 
{ 
background-image: url('flower.gif'); 
background-repeat: no-repeat; 
background-position: top left;
padding-left: 18px;
padding-bottom: 15px; 
}

.smallfloat
{
float: left;
width: 50px;
margin: .5em .5em .5em 1em;
padding: 0;
}

.avatar
{
float: left;
width: 100px;
margin: 0 3px 3px 0;
}
